Raghunathpur in context

With 1,069 people at the 2011 Census, Raghunathpur was the 1304th most populous of its district's 8695 villages, above the district average of 597.

The sex ratio was 1092 women per 1,000 men (127 above the district's rural figure of 965) — one of the minority of villages where women outnumbered men. Among children aged 0–6 the ratio was 1339, 416 above the rural national 923.
